What happened

A U.S. lawsuit accuses the Trump administration of sharing confidential Iranian asylum seekers' data with Iran, risking their safety. The suit alleges monthly information transfers began in March 2025, including details on activists and persecuted groups. The Department of Homeland Security denies the claims. The lawsuit seeks to stop data sharing and deportations pending review.

  • 01Trump administration allegedly shared confidential Iranian asylum seekers' data with Iran starting March 2025.
  • 02Information included details on activists, Christians, and LGBTQ individuals fleeing persecution.
  • 03At least three deportation flights returned over 100 Iranians since September 2025, including one after violent protests.
  • 04Iranian officials reportedly showed detailed knowledge of asylum cases, suggesting file transfers.
  • 05DHS denies allegations, stating immigration authorities follow legal protocols for consular access.
  • 06Lawsuit demands halt to data sharing, independent review, and freeze on deportations until investigation concludes.
